Northeastern 0, William & Mary 0

Box Score The Huskies tied William & Mary on Sunday afternoon, 0-0. NU remains winless in CAA competition with a record of 0-1-5.

Senior goalkeeper, who recently became NU's all-time saves leader, saved seven shots, recording fifth shutout of the season. William & Mary keeper Kris Rake made four saves for his 11th career shutout.

Both teams played tough defense giving little scoring opportunities. In overtime, the Tribe were the only team to muster up a chance but one shot went wide and the other was saved by Saccoccio in the 98th minute.

Northeastern received four yellow cards, two of which were handed to the team bench and one to senior midfielder Tom Heimreid and freshman defenseman Andrew Konopelsky. Konopelsky recently returned from Poland where he partcipated on the Polish National team in an under-20 friendly tournament.

NU was outshot 15-9 while corners were near even with the Tribe slighly edging the Huskies 5-4.

UNC-Wilmington comes to Parsons Field on Friday, Oct. 21 for a 6 p.m. start.
